Summary of Duties
K2W is a complex / transitional care unit within the Veterans Centre. RPNs are responsible for the total care of a group of residents within a primary nursing care delivery model within their scope of practice and responsible for the total care which includes personal care (ADLs) of patients. The successful candidate will have experience working with a wide variety of medical needs of community patients. This would include Dialysis, Dementia, Palliation, TBI, Oncological, complex medical needs.
The RPN works closely with other members of the multidisciplinary team.
Qualifications/Skills

  • Current Ontario College of Nurses Registration required.
  • Current BCLS certification required.
  • RPN Diploma or equivalent
  • Minimum of one year geriatric nursing experience is required.
  • Keen interest in working with the elderly.
  • Oncology experience preferred (chemotherapy).
  • Gentle Persuasive Approach (GPA) or PIECES certification considered an asset.
  • Palliative care experience preferred.
  • Patient and family focused care philosophy required.
  • Strong conflict resolution and problem-solving skills required. This includes strong communication skills with the multidisciplinary team, patient family members and/or primary care givers.
  • Strong physical assessment skills required.
  • Experience with primary nursing an asset.
  • Demonstrated ability to work effectively in a team environment.
  • Airway Management (Tracheostomy, CPAP, BiPAP)
  • Central Venous Catheters (CVC) e.g. Hickman, PICC
  • Demonstrated commitment to person centred care approach and principles.
